Lisa wrote:
>I have a male about 3-4 years old.  Very healthy and normal...but, He
>licks his own pee!  It has gotten so bad that after he urinates, he'll
>lick that area of his belly, thus leaving his belly furless...bald!
>Crazy little guy.  He did this all last summer, and had stopped for a
>while, now I am seeing this pattern again!  Why?, is my first question.
>Secondly, How do I prevent it?  This can't be healthy!

No, it probably isn't.  Please take him to a ferret-knowledgeable vet.
 
Licking the opening of the urethra can be a sign of an obstruction, such as
a bladder stone.  This is discussed in Purcell's book _Ferrets, A Guide for
Practioners_ on page 147 (in my copy) under "Urolithiasis." In Chuckles'
case, it was not a stone, but some other obstruction.  Since I'd been told
that some ferrets just like to lick their urine, I thought he was just
extra goofy.  He also licked his belly bald.  Within a few weeks, it got
to the point he couldn't pee at all.
 
If you catch it early, it may be simple to fix.  Because some urinary
obstructions can be adrenal-related, I'd have your vet check that, too.
 
I hope he is just crazy.  Good luck!
